JMB 'second in command' in Tangail arrested
Habibur Rahman Habib
An alleged cadre of Jama'atul Mujahideen, Bangladesh (JMB) was arrested in Tangail Saturday night.
Basail police, acting on a tip-off, raided the house of Shajahan Miah at Habla village and arrested his son Habibur Rahman Habib, 25, an alleged JMB cadre, police said yesterday.
Police claimed that Habib is the second-in-command of JMB's Tangail district unit and also cousin of absconding JMB commander Younus Miah, who was given death sentenced in Netrokona bomb blast case recently, our Tangail Correspondent reports.
Officer-in-Charge (OC) of Basail police station Abul Khair told The Daily Star that arrested Habib is an accused in two cases filed with Paltan police station in Dhaka and Tangail police station in connection with August 17 bomb blast in 2005.
"Habib was absconding after the bomb blast incidents," he added.
Habib was being quizzed at Basail Police Station when the report was filed yesterday afternoon.
